I've installed Arch on my new SSD. It has a separate partition for /boot. Now I try to install intel-ucode but I can't:
> sudo pacman -S intel-ucode
resolving dependencies...
looking for conflicting packages...
Packages (1) intel-ucode-20151106-1
Total Installed Size: 0.67 MiB
:: Proceed with installation? [Y/n]
(1/1) checking keys in keyring [##################################################################] 100%
(1/1) checking package integrity [##################################################################] 100%
(1/1) loading package files [##################################################################] 100%
(1/1) checking for file conflicts [##################################################################] 100%
(1/1) checking available disk space [##################################################################] 100%
error: Partition /boot too full: 5593 blocks needed, 2392 blocks free
error: not enough free disk space
error: failed to commit transaction (not enough free disk space)
Errors occurred, no packages were upgraded.
But actually there is enough space in it:
> du -sh /boot
94M /boot
What's wrong here?

But actually there is enough space in it:
> du -sh /boot 94M /boot
What's wrong here?
I think you're misunderstanding what 'du' tells you. It tells you the current usage, not the availability, of space.
